I think it would probably be easier to advertise on say, craigstlist than here... I know that there are other people residing in the UK, but I think you'll get better responses if you a) tell people what your influences are... This is the general practice w/ people starting a band looking for members... Generally, members of a band want to share the same influences, and b) posting your request for members on a broader forum base...

...I don't even know what part of England you are from so, it's a pretty big place, you might narrow down your advertisement for band mates to a local area.

Originally Posted by shevaub View Post
That's good ideal, but it's so difficult
I know of a few people who have done this... not personally... but, Billy Corgan played most of the instruments except for some lead guitar by James Iha, on Siamese Dream, and the enitety of the first album by Ultra Vivid Scene was recorded by one person, and The Foo Fighters (Dave Grohl, ex Nirvana) entirely recorded the band's (at the time it really wasn't a 'band' per say) first album.

Yes, not that easy unless you're some sort of music emprisario... Better to get a few mates and bang around until you get good at it.
